St. Barths' Calender: 2006/2007
The following calender has been provided by
the St. Barths' Office of Tourism.
November '06 1 All Saints Day -- Religious and Public holiday.
  11 Armistice Day -- Public holiday commemorating the end of World War I.
  18-19 Swedish Marathon -- Gustavialoppet -- Traditional annual race of 3 km for children and 12 km for runners from all over the world.
December '06 25 Christmas -- Religious and Public holiday.
  31 New Year's Eve Regatta-Race organised for fun around Saint-Barth
  31 New Year's Eve - Live Music from 9.00PM - Quai General de Gaulle in Gustavia. Fireworks at midnight - Parties in some restaurants.
January '07 1 New Year's Day -- Public holiday.
  8 Three Kings Day -- "Galette des Rois" -- Epiphany cake served at all fetes
  26 St. Barth Music Festival -- Jazz, Chamber, Classical Music and dance. Gustavia and Lorient churches. Until Feb. 7th.
February '07 16 Carnaval School Parade -- in the streets of Gustavia
  20 Carnival -- Beginning of Mardi Gras; costumed parade concluding with the burning of Vaval, at Shell Beach. Most businesses are closed.
  21 Ash Wednesday - Burning of Vaval (King of Carnival) at Shell Beach.
March '07 8 International Women Day - commemorate by the Lyceum Club - City Hall
  29-31 St Barths Bucket - A three day invitational mega-yacht race.
April '07 8-9 Easter week end - Public and religious holiday.
  26-29 Caribbean Film Festival- Caribbean Films and Filmmakers - AJOE/Lorient.
May '07 1 Labor Day -- Public holiday
  1 Annual archery competition proposed by les France Archers
  8 Armistice Day -- Public holiday.
  4-12 Theatre Festival of St Barthelemy organised by SB Artists
  17 Ascension : Religious and Public Holiday.
  27 Pentecost - Religious holiday
June '07 3 Mother's Day - Families celebrations
  17 Father's Day - Families celebrations
July '07 7 Fête de l'Anse des Cayes et Anse des Lézards - Music, sport, show and ball
  12-14 Fishing Contest organized by Ocean Must.
  14 Bastille Day - Public Holiday.
  16-30 St. Barths Volleyball Cup - a series of matches beginning 16 July.
  28-29 Fête des quartiers du Nord - Flamands - Contests, Regattas, animations, and fireworks.
August '07 9-20 Boubous Music Festival -- Hôtel Christopher
  11-12 Fête des Quartiers du Vent - Regatta, music, and fireworks in Lorient.
  14-15 Pitea Day -- Religious and public holiday commemorating the special relationship between St. Barth and Pitea, Sweden.
  15 Assumption Day - Religious holiday
  18-19 Festival of Gustavia -- Regattas, dance and fireworks at Quai du General de Gaulle.
  24 Festival of St. Barthelemy -- Patron Saint Feast Day. Church and official ceremonies, regattas, public ball, fireworks in Gustavia.
  25 St-Louis Festival -- Village of Corossol -- Fishing contests, Regattas, public ball, and fireworks.
  27 Seniors Day -- Special entertainment for older citizens.
